Overview
MacPass is an open-source password manager built for macOS, fully compatible with KeePass KDBX databases. It securely stores passwords, notes, and sensitive data using AES-256 encryption, with features like Touch ID access, auto-fill (via browser extensions for Safari, Chrome, Firefox), password generation, and local data storage (no forced cloud sync). Ideal for users who prefer KeePass’s open standard and want a native Mac experience—intuitive UI, menu bar integration, and privacy-focused design that keeps data under your control.
Key Features
- Fully compatible with KeePass KDBX databases
- Native macOS UI with Touch ID support
- Browser extensions for auto-fill (Safari, Chrome, Firefox)
- AES-256 encryption for secure data storage
- Built-in strong password generator

Pros
- ⊕ Open-source and completely free to use
- ⊕ No forced cloud sync (data stays local by default)
- ⊕ Intuitive native Mac experience with menu bar access
Cons
- ⊖ No native mobile app companion
- ⊖ Requires third-party tools (e.g., Dropbox) for cloud sync
